About Nicked Names

High school student Norman "Zebra" Smith, half British & half Ghanaian, lives at the crossroads of race and identification. In response to racial slurs from other students, Norman embraces hybridity and forms a Rainbow Alliance with other ethnic minority students against black & white judgements. Inspired to act by a colourful combination of Hip Hop, Shakespeare, his teacher Mr Neal and the US Civil Rights movement, Norman and his allies use the unlikely arena of a High School auditorium to expose the racist bully Goodwin and his henchmen. Choosing to own their "nicked names", Norman and his friends take centre stage, silencing their opponents and proving the power of words to unite us all.
